Hi all -
Trying to set up a transient simulation in CFX for a 2D slice of a rotating vertical-axis wind turbine (just interested in the airflow features). This particular turbine is designed to operate at a very low rotational speed, with alot of empty space between one blade and the next (3 blades total). The simulation needs to run at least 3 full revolutions in order to capture the details we want. I have read somewhat conflicting suggestions as to how one should divide the domains, assign boundary conditions, etc. All of these begin with a rectangular outer domain and a circular inner domain (with airfoils/hub cut out); however, from there, I've found instructions to just give the inner domain a rotational velocity, create a subdomain, use a mesh deformation, use a rotating wall, and various combinations of all of these. I've played around with several configurations and intuitively none of the results look correct yet... Does anyone have sufficient experience with this sort of problem to offer advice as to which set-up is preferable? |
